(Това ще започне 2 седмица безплатен пробен период - Не е необходима кредитна карта)
(Това ще започне 2 седмица безплатен пробен период - Не е необходима кредитна карта)
(Това ще започне 2 седмица безплатен пробен период - Не е необходима кредитна карта)
(Това ще започне 2 седмица безплатен пробен период - Не е необходима кредитна карта)
Една гъвкава потребителска история е кратко, просто описание на функция или функционалност от гледна точка на крайния потребител. Това е инструмент, използван в гъвкавото разработване на софтуер, за да помогне на екипа за разработка да разбере от какво се нуждае и иска потребителят.
Предимствата на гъвкавите потребителски истории включват:
Една гъвкава потребителска история обикновено включва три компонента:
Гъвкавите потребителски истории се използват най-добре, когато са:
Agile потребителските истории могат да бъдат написани от всеки в екипа за разработка, но те обикновено се пишат от собственика на продукта или от самия потребител.
Гъвкавите потребителски истории могат да бъдат приоритизирани въз основа на нуждите и изискванията на потребителя, стойността или ползата за потребителя, усилията, необходими за внедряване на функцията или функционалността, и всякакви зависимости от други потребителски истории.
И гъвкавата потребителска история, и случаят на употреба описват потребителските изисквания, но гъвкавата потребителска история обикновено е по-кратка и по-проста от случая на употреба. Една гъвкава потребителска история се фокусира върху нуждите на потребителя и ползата, която ще спечели от функцията или функционалността, докато случаят на използване е по-подробно описание на това как потребителят взаимодейства със системата.
Усилията, необходими за една гъвкава потребителска история, могат да бъдат оценени с помощта на техники като точки на историята или относително оразмеряване, които включват сравняване на историята с други истории с известна сложност. Екипът за разработка може да използва своята историческа скорост, за да прецени колко исторически точки могат да изпълнят в даден спринт.
Да, гъвкавите потребителски истории могат и трябва да бъдат променени, тъй като екипът за разработка придобива по-добро разбиране на нуждите и изискванията на потребителя. Екипът за разработка трябва да работи в тясно сътрудничество с потребителя, за да прецизира потребителските истории и да гарантира, че те точно отразяват нуждите на потребителя.